diff options
-rw-r--r-- | source4/lib/ldb/include/ldb.h | 1 | ||||
-rw-r--r-- | source4/lib/ldb/ldb_ildap/ldb_ildap.c | 7 | ||||
-rw-r--r-- | source4/lib/ldb/ldb_ldap/ldb_ldap.c | 10 |
3 files changed, 0 insertions, 18 deletions
diff --git a/source4/lib/ldb/include/ldb.h b/source4/lib/ldb/include/ldb.h index dbe929246b..6abce5d9b9 100644 --- a/source4/lib/ldb/include/ldb.h +++ b/source4/lib/ldb/include/ldb.h @@ -577,7 +577,6 @@ enum ldb_reply_type { enum ldb_async_wait_type { LDB_WAIT_ALL, - LDB_WAIT_ONCE, LDB_WAIT_NONE }; diff --git a/source4/lib/ldb/ldb_ildap/ldb_ildap.c b/source4/lib/ldb/ldb_ildap/ldb_ildap.c index ceb9c4aafb..de07fa9a95 100644 --- a/source4/lib/ldb/ldb_ildap/ldb_ildap.c +++ b/source4/lib/ldb/ldb_ildap/ldb_ildap.c @@ -941,13 +941,6 @@ static int ildb_async_wait(struct ldb_async_handle *handle, enum ldb_async_wait_ return LDB_ERR_OTHER; } break; - case LDB_WAIT_ONCE: - while (handle->status == LDB_SUCCESS && handle->state == LDB_ASYNC_INIT) { - if (event_loop_once(ac->req->conn->event.event_ctx) != 0) { - return LDB_ERR_OTHER; - } - } - break; case LDB_WAIT_ALL: while (handle->status == LDB_SUCCESS && handle->state != LDB_ASYNC_DONE) { if (event_loop_once(ac->req->conn->event.event_ctx) != 0) { diff --git a/source4/lib/ldb/ldb_ldap/ldb_ldap.c b/source4/lib/ldb/ldb_ldap/ldb_ldap.c index a2ca7a7cc8..49de229a1e 100644 --- a/source4/lib/ldb/ldb_ldap/ldb_ldap.c +++ b/source4/lib/ldb/ldb_ldap/ldb_ldap.c @@ -913,16 +913,6 @@ static int lldb_async_wait(struct ldb_async_handle *handle, enum ldb_async_wait_ } ret = lldb_parse_result(handle, result); break; - case LDB_WAIT_ONCE: - timeout.tv_sec = ac->timeout; - timeout.tv_usec = 0; - ret = ldap_result(lldb->ldap, ac->msgid, 0, &timeout, &result); - if (ret == -1 || ret == 0) { - handle->status = LDB_ERR_OPERATIONS_ERROR; - return handle->status; - } - ret = lldb_parse_result(handle, result); - break; case LDB_WAIT_ALL: timeout.tv_sec = ac->timeout; timeout.tv_usec = 0; |